Job Summary

The Dean of Trades acts as the academic lead for specific programs across campuses and modalities with shared accountability for curriculum development, faculty readiness to deliver the curriculum, development and implementation of initiatives, continuous program review, planning, and general effectiveness and operation of the Trades programs.

Responsibilities
  • Provides academic leadership to the trades programs in areas of curriculum, faculty, and pursuit of continuous improvement, including new course development, curriculum assessment and course redevelopment, and externship experiences
  • Participates in assessment at the program and course levels; convening program faculty; research and integration of best industry practices; and leading efforts to prepare discipline faculty to effectively deliver curriculum
  • Partners with Academic Technology in new course development and curriculum redesign, including selection of instructional resources and development of assessments
  • Partners with Program and Department Chairs to establish laboratory and software standards to teach program competencies; assists with preparation of new laboratories and review of relevant software; and monitors campus adherence to standards
  • Partners with Academic Deans to assure trades faculty are prepared to effectively deliver the approved curriculum for their programs, manage Program Review process and provides analysis to key stakeholders
  • Partners with Academic Deans to engages faculty and program chairs in assessment of student outcomes and performance as well as development of improvement initiatives
  • Regularly convening program faculty for sharing practices and training; and supporting the program chairs in upholding academic and accreditation standards and assures feedback relative to course quality is incorporated into course improvement planning
  • Assists campuses with new program rollout from proposal preparation to enrollment of students
  • Keeps current on national and state regulations and on changes in the industry that impact the programs
  • Other duties as assigned
Required Qualifications
  • Master's Degree, preferred in building or skilled trades discipline, engineering, education or other related discipline
  • 5+ years' experience teaching in a trades discipline at a post-secondary institution
  • 3+ years of academic leadership experience
  • Experience delivering instruction in a learning management system and using academic technology (simulations, adaptive learning tools, integration of micro learning elements into presentations, etc.)
  • Competency in MS Office (Excel Power Point, Word, and Outlook)
Preferred Qualifications
  • PhD
  • Previous Career College experience
